Hyderabad: Youth Booked for Circulating Fake Leopard Image

Hyderabad: Shamirpet police have booked an 18-year-old youth for allegedly creating panic by circulating a false claim on social media about a leopard sighting near Shamirpet lake on Monday.

Police said the accused, Ravinder Kumar, a native of Bihar, used artificial intelligence tools to generate an image of a leopard and shared it online, falsely claiming the animal was roaming near the lake. The image quickly spread across local WhatsApp groups, sparking alarm among residents in the area.

Following the viral posts, teams from Shamirpet police station and the Forest Department rushed to the spot and conducted a detailed inspection of the lake and its surroundings. Officials found no evidence of a wild animal or its footprints, or eyewitness accounts and confirmed the claim was fabricated.

Investigators later traced the origin of the image to Ravinder, who was identified as the creator and circulator of the AI-generated content. A case has been registered against him for spreading false information and causing public fear. Further investigation is underway.
